The Hephzibah Rebels will venture away from home to square off against the McCormick Chiefs at 5:00 p.m. on Monday. The two teams have had a bumpy ride up to this point with three consecutive losses for Hephzibah and ten for McCormick dating back to last season.
Hephzibah came up short against Baldwin on Saturday, falling 10-2.
Richard Gonzalez was cooking despite his team's loss, scoring a run and stealing Two bases. while going 1-for-2. He also put up a triple, which was his first of the season.
Meanwhile, Friday just wasn't the day for McCormick's offense. They lost 11-0 to Whitmire on Friday. Give some credit to the fans of both teams: the last five times they've met, the home team has come away the winner.
McCormick's loss dropped their record down to 0-3. As for Hephzibah, their defeat dropped their record down to 4-9.
